Barbadians need to recapture the old spirit of Christmas and the virtue of generosity, says Leader of the Opposition Ralph Thorne. And this means extending the hand of Christian love in both spiritual and material ways. “Maybe, if we feel that these are not the best of times, they can be made good again by […] The post Christmas Message: Opposition Leader Ralph Thorne appeared first on nationnews.com.
